This function code can be used to adjust the analog outputs defined in the above table. The adjusted
analog value is the actual output of AO terminal.
P7.09 is used to determine the positive and negative polarities of the gain or bias.
Since function codes P7.05 ~ P7.09 are different from other function codes, adjustment will affect the AO
output timely, that is, by debugging the parameters P7.05-P7.09, you will get the analog output of A01
and A02.
Both AO1 and AO2 have the same calibration way. Take AO1 as an example:
Set P7.05 to 100.0% and P7.06 to 20.0%,namely, K=1 and b=2V, and the AO1 characteristics curve is as
shown in Figure 6−24 and Figure 6−25.
Figure 6−24 AO1 Characteristics Curve Kx+b
Set P7.05 to 100.0% and P7.06 to 120.0%, namely, K=1 and b=12V, and the AO1 characteristics curve is
as shown in Figure 6−26.
Set P7.05 to 100.0% and P7.06 to 80.0%, namely, K=1 and b=8V, and the AO1 characteristics curve is
as shown in Figure 6−27.
